**Fix for crashing after latest update** Allocated Texture Cache Size
Temporary fix. From within the game go to "Graphic Options"-"Quality"-scroll down to "On-Demand Texture Streaming", expand the menu and lower "Allocated Texture Cache Size" from 64 to something like 32. Apply and then try playing the game. If you're already at a lower setting than 64, try dropping it to something slightly lower than whatever it is currently at.. Keep adjusting it until the game will work. Before you change the setting make sure to take note of what it is currently at so that you can change it back later and/or if it doesn't work. Same for me. After constant crashs in the menu with 64GB, with 32GB the game is running fine for hours without any crash like before the update has come. Now I rolled back to 64Gb and the game is also running fine. I believe the switch from 64GB to 32Gb has cleared some existing cache data which were responsible for the crashes
